locking/atomics: Simplify cmpxchg() instrumentation

Currently we define some fairly verbose wrappers for the cmpxchg()
family so that we can pass a pointer and size into kasan_check_write().

The wrappers duplicate the size-switching logic necessary in arch code,
and only work for scalar types. On some architectures, (cmp)xchg are
used on non-scalar types, and thus the instrumented wrappers need to be
able to handle this.

We could take the type-punning logic from {READ,WRITE}_ONCE(), but this
makes the wrappers even more verbose, and requires several local
variables in the macros.

Instead, let's simplify the wrappers into simple macros which:

* snapshot the pointer into a single local variable, called __ai_ptr to
  avoid conflicts with variables in the scope of the caller.

* call kasan_check_write() on __ai_ptr.

* invoke the relevant arch_*() function, passing the original arguments,
  bar __ai_ptr being substituted for ptr.

There should be no functional change as a result of this patch.

include/asm-generic/atomic-instrumented.h

index 3c64e95d5ed0e7b70111674c5dfdac87b836e5a6..c7c3e4cdd9422392313571b61ef5a24dd78b844c 100644 (file)
@@ -408,109 +408,39 @@ static __always_inline bool atomic64_add_negative(s64 i, atomic64_t *v)
 }
 #endif
 
-static __always_inline unsigned long
-cmpxchg_size(volatile void *ptr, unsigned long old, unsigned long new, int size)
-{
-       kasan_check_write(ptr, size);
-       switch (size) {
-       case 1:
-               return arch_cmpxchg((u8 *)ptr, (u8)old, (u8)new);
-       case 2:
-               return arch_cmpxchg((u16 *)ptr, (u16)old, (u16)new);
-       case 4:
-               return arch_cmpxchg((u32 *)ptr, (u32)old, (u32)new);
-       case 8:
-               BUILD_BUG_ON(sizeof(unsigned long) != 8);
-               return arch_cmpxchg((u64 *)ptr, (u64)old, (u64)new);
-       }
-       BUILD_BUG();
-       return 0;
-}
-
 #define cmpxchg(ptr, old, new)                                         \
 ({                                                                     \
-       ((__typeof__(*(ptr)))cmpxchg_size((ptr), (unsigned long)(old),  \
-               (unsigned long)(new), sizeof(*(ptr))));                 \
+       typeof(ptr) __ai_ptr = (ptr);                                   \
+       kasan_check_write(__ai_ptr, sizeof(*__ai_ptr));                 \
+       arch_cmpxchg(__ai_ptr, (old), (new));                           \
 })
